A Bit About Ascent MKE — Mass Timber Residential Tower
Ascent MKE is a 25-story, 284-foot mass timber residential tower in downtown Milwaukee, Wisconsin. At the time of its completion in 2022, Ascent was recognized as the world’s tallest mass timber building, and it remains one of the most cited reference projects for tall mass timber design in North America.
Project Scope
- 25 stories / 284 feet above grade
- 259 luxury apartment residences
- Glulam columns and beams; cross-laminated timber (CLT) floor slabs
- Concrete podium for parking and ground-floor amenity space
- Approximately 493,000 gross square feet
Why It Matters
Ascent demonstrated that tall mass timber construction could deliver on schedule and on budget under prescriptive code path approvals, with a notably faster floor cycle than a comparable concrete tower. The tower’s performance, fire testing, and occupancy data are now used as reference cases in the 2024 IBC tall mass timber provisions and in dozens of subsequent multifamily project pro formas across the United States. The building remains in continuous residential occupancy.
Key Stakeholders
- Developer: New Land Enterprises
- Architect: Korb + Associates Architects
- Structural Engineer: Thornton Tomasetti
- General Contractor: C.D. Smith Construction
- Mass Timber Supplier: Wiehag (Austria) / Timberlab
